Bellevue West hadn't done well against Millard West recently (they were 1-6 in their previous seven matchups), but they didn't let the past get in their way on Friday. The Thunderbirds' defense stepped up to hand the Wildcats a 2-0 shutout. Give Bellevue West's defense some credit: that's the team's fifth straight shutout.
Vanna Reitsma was the driving force of Bellevue West's attack as she scored both of Bellevue West's goals, bringing her season total up to 26 goals.
Bellevue West pushed their record up to 14-1 with the win, which was their fifth straight on the road. Those road victories came thanks in part to their defensive effort, having only given up zero goals over those five games. As for Millard West, with the loss, they broke their three-game winning streak and moved their record to 7-6.
